Overview
uWare Robotics is a Belgian-Spanish startup that has developed the uOne, an accessible autonomous underwater drone capable of highly detailed, geolocalised and synchronised data gathering. The uOne captures high-resolution RGB imagery, temperature and depth readings and uses company algorithms and AI to generate 2D and 3D maps and perform automated analysis. The vehicle can map up to 5,000 m2 in a two-hour dive interval, covering large areas autonomously and reducing risk to human divers. Users can program missions in minutes and deploy and retrieve the drone from a small vessel or shore without entering the water, lowering environmental impact. Target use cases include marine conservation (for example seagrass monitoring) and blue-industry applications such as creating and updating digital twins of ports, ships and infrastructure. Fraunhofer SOT has expressed interest in using the uOne for frequent monitoring of artificial reefs at the DOL. Financially, the company has secured seed funding and is preparing a growth round to fund production and international commercialisation.
